Former England and Yorkshire batsman Geoffrey Boycott is recovering from quadruple heart bypass surgery, his family have announced today.

In a statement posted on her father's official Twitter account Emma Boycott said the 77-year-old had the procedure in Leeds on June 27, and spent 10 days in the Cardiac Critical Care Unit.

"The surgeon says the operation was a success and has now allowed him home to recover from the invasive surgery. This will take some time so he will not be commentating at the start of the England v India Test match series but hopes to be back at work for the 3rd Test match at Nottingham," the statement posted by @BabyBoycs read.
